===== Chord =====
A set of 3 or more notes, played simultaneously or in sequence. See [[C Major Chord]].

===== Tonic =====
Can refer to the 1st note of a scale, the [[C Major Chord|Tonic Chord]] (the major chord built on the 1st note of the scale), or the harmonic function of many chords that bring release to tension. See [[Music Theory - Diatonic Chord Progressions]].
